About the survey

The results in this report for adults age 18 and older are based on data from telephone interviews conducted by Princeton Survey Research Associates International from January 20 to February 19, 2012, among a nationally representative sample of 2,253 adults, age 18 and older.  Telephone interviews were conducted in English and Spanish by landline and cell phone. For results based on the total sample, one can say with 95% confidence that the error attributable to sampling is plus or minus 2.3 percentage points.

The results in this report for teens ages 12-17 are based on data from telephone interviews conducted by Princeton Survey Research Associates International from April 19 to July 14, 2011, among a nationally representative sample of 799 teens ages 12 to 17 years old and their parents living in the continental United States. Telephone interviews were conducted in English and Spanish by landline and cell phone. Statistical results are weighted to correct known demographic discrepancies. For results based on the total sample, one can say with 95% confidence that the error attributable to sampling is plus or minus 4.8 percentage points.
